James Burrows – Mr. Must See TV

James Burrows Mr. Must See TV by Jay S. Jacobs James Burrows has arguably given America more belly laughs over the years than anyone else, and yet many people do not even know his name. As arguably the most prolific comedy director in television over the past five decades, Burrows has shaped such classic series … Continue reading

Gina Strachan – Jesse Owens’ Granddaughter Talks Race

Gina Strachan Jesse Owens’ Granddaughter Talks Race by Jay S. Jacobs Jesse Owens is an iconic athlete – and his athletic prowess is only a part of his legend.  A young, poor African-American runner in a time when black athletes were barely accepted in sports, Owens won four Gold Medals in the 1936 Berlin Olympics, … Continue reading

Ridley Scott – Legendary Director Launches The Martian

Ridley Scott Legendary Director Launches The Martian by Brad Balfour When an established, serious, award-winning director like Ridley Scott makes a space movie – something associated with solemn drama – humor isn’t expected from its star. Yet in The Martian, where Matt Damon stars as American astronaut Mark Watney, who has been accidentally left behind on Mars after a mission disaster, the humor humanizes the situation. … Continue reading

Emblem3 – Back to Three

Emblem3 Back To Three by Rachel Disipio Consisting of brothers Wesley and Keaton Stromberg and their buddy Drew Chadwick, you may know the band Emblem3 from 2012, when their career started on the hit TV show The X-Factor. You might know the guys from their big hit “Chloe (You’re the One I Want),” which climbed … Continue reading
